#1c0a2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c0a2c is composed of 11% red, 3.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 271.8 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 10.6%. #1c0a2c color hex could be obtained by blending #381458 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#1c0a2c color description : Very dark (mostly black) violet.
#1c0a2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c0a2c has RGB values of R:28, G:10,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 1837612.

Shades and Tints of #1c0a2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08030c is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.
